These parcels, and much of Bastrop County, are located in the endangered Houston Toad Habitat. For more information about that, go to https://www.co.bastrop.tx.us/page/lphcp.main. Tahitian Village does have a property owners’ association. However there is no fee. Bastrop County Water Control and Improvement District #2 (BCWCID #2) charges an annual road assessment fee of $204 per lot ($408 total for these). The owner is the agent. Bastrop is located in Texas. Bastrop, Texas has a population of 9,531. Bastrop is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 44.64%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 34.23%.
The median household income in Bastrop, Texas is $68,591. The median household income for the surrounding county is $78,339 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Bastrop is 40.5 years.
The average high temperature in July is 94.8 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 37 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 36.4 inches per year, with 0.2 inches of snow per year.
